What Was Quant Strats Digital Markets 2024?
Quant Strats Digital Markets 2024 was held in London at Convene 22 Bishopsgate on 8 October 2024. The annual quant finance and digital asset strategies conference returning to London for its 2024 edition with a distinctly ETF-informed agenda -- January 2024 Bitcoin spot ETF approval had restructured systematic fund engagement with crypto, giving quant strategy discussions concrete new institutional allocation parameters. Key Themes at Quant Strats Digital Markets 2024
Quant Strats 2024 agenda: Bitcoin ETF integration into systematic crypto strategies -- how quant funds had adjusted factor models, volatility surface analysis, and correlation matrices post-ETF approval; multi-asset crypto-traditional portfolio construction -- optimal allocation frameworks twelve months post-ETF; bull market volatility regime analysis -- October 2024 elevated market dynamics for crypto derivatives strategies; FCA crypto asset regime and systematic fund compliance for UK-domiciled quant funds; and DeFi quantitative opportunities -- on-chain yield strategies and MEV analysis. How Bitcoin ETF Approval and London's Systematic Finance Community Shaped the 2024 Quant Strats Agenda
The contrast with Quant Strats 2023 was commercially significant: 2023 edition engaged with systematic crypto as emerging opportunity requiring analytical framework development; 2024 edition engaged with ETF-informed systematic crypto as implemented strategy requiring execution refinement. Bitcoin ETF approval had expanded the addressable institutional systematic crypto investment universe by creating regulated exposure vehicles that quant funds' compliance teams could approve. Glossary of Key Terms
- FCA: UK Financial Conduct Authority whose crypto asset regime shaped how London-domiciled systematic funds structure and comply with crypto exposure strategies.
- Bitcoin ETF systematic integration: incorporating Bitcoin spot ETF exposure into quant fund factor models, volatility surface analysis, and correlation-based allocation frameworks post-January 2024 approval.
- Volatility regime analysis: quantitative analysis of cryptocurrency market volatility dynamics -- elevated in October 2024 bull market -- for crypto derivatives trading and options strategy development.
- Multi-asset crypto-traditional: portfolio construction frameworks incorporating crypto alongside traditional assets in systematic fund allocation using quantitative correlation and risk-return optimisation.
- DeFi quantitative: applying quantitative finance techniques to DeFi on-chain yield strategies, MEV extraction analysis, and protocol liquidity provision optimisation.
